Basingstoke Town unveiled plans to relocate to a new 5, 000 capacity community stadium in December 2011 on land to the west of the Hilton Basingstoke hotel, that would be funded by the development of the club ’ s current Camrose home.
Basingstoke Town F. C finished the 2011 / 2012 season in 5th place, which put them in the play-off semi-finals, but unfortunately they lost to Dartford over the two legs.
